Pivos XIOS DS is an ARM-based media player set-top box that can run XBMC on either Android or Linux.

This Pivos XIOS DS was the original reference hardware target for the XBMC for Android port development. Pivos XIOS DS performs roughly at the level as a jailbroken ATV2, but also comes with USB ports, micro-SD card, and doesn't need to be jailbroken.

Remote control

Pivos XIOX remote.png

Note: For a slightly improved keymap layout for the Pivos XIOS DS remote, see Alternative keymaps for Pivos XIOS DS remote.

Global
  1. Contextual menu
  2. Power/sleep
  3. Directional pad: Up, Down, Right, Left
  4. Select/Play
  5. Volume (on side)
  6. Back
  7. Info
Playback
  1. Nothing
  2. Power/sleep
  3. Directional pad:
    1. Up: +10 minutes or next chapter
    2. Down: -10 minutes or previous chapter
    3. Right: +30 seconds
    4. Left: -30 seconds
  4. On-screen-display controls
  5. Volume (on side)
  6. Goes back into the video listing (won't stop playback, so you must return to fullscreen using the lefthand sidebar menu. See here for an alternative.)
  7. Video info
